Dojiland holds topping-out ceremony for Haiphong’s tallest building

HCMC – Local real estate developer Dojiland recently held a topping-out ceremony for the 186-meter-tall Diamond Crown Haiphong tower, the tallest building in the northern city.

The event was attended by local officials, representatives of project architecture consultants and construction firms, including the renowned Italian Mercurio Design Lab and Coteccons Construction JSC based in HCMC.

Dojiland stated that the ceremony showcased the significant efforts made by all stakeholders in adhering to an accelerated project timeline.

The firm aims to complete construction by the end of the year.

Spanning an area of 12,868 square meters in a prime location at Haiphong’s center, the project consists of two main blocks: a 45-floor tower and a U-shaped residential building with 39 floors.

Notably, the construction features the introduction of the first diagrid structural system in Vietnam, an advanced architectural framework that utilizes diagonally intersecting metal, concrete and other materials, as stated by the firm.
